Subject: Key rotation — KioskSentry watchdog

Team,

The watchdog credential for the KioskSentry fleet rotates today. Old key stops working at end of day; restarts after that will fail heartbeat registration until updated. Update the config on every kiosk node and the staging bench unit. Document any node you can't reach so we can follow up. The new key for the internal heartbeat service is below.

app token of fajop-fahif = qvz4-AnML

Step 4: Migrating to VramScope 3

After upgrading the Kestrelbyte agents, the legacy GPU memory profiler on each render node must be disabled before VramScope 3 starts, or sampling will double-count allocations. Restart the profiler daemon once per node. The settings the daemon expects on first boot are listed below.

service settings:
BRIIX_PIN=8582
BRIIX_TENANT=raleth
BRIIX_METRICS_HOST=metrics.briix.urlaqstack.example
BRIIX_SEAL=seal_c11ef522
BRIIX_STANDBY_TEAM=ulaok

## Artifact Signing — Inventory Reconciliation Job

The nightly reconciliation job for Stockline now signs its output manifests before upload. Unsigned manifests are rejected by the Ledgerbox ingest as of build 412. Two mismatches last week traced to a stale key on the runner pool; rotated Tuesday. Action for sync: confirm all runners pull the current key at job start. The active signing key for the reconciliation pipeline is as follows.

signing key of yafop-taguf = bky3_Kre